Hero MotoCorp achieves 100% zero-waste-to-landfill certification

Hero MotoCorp achieves 100% zero-waste-to-landfill certification

Hero MotoCorp has achieved a significant milestone in sustainability. All eight of its facilities in India, including six manufacturing plants, have been certified as 'Zero-Waste-to-Landfill' (ZWL) by M/s Intertek India Pvt. Limited. The announcement was made on World Environment Day by Niranjan Gupta, CEO of Hero MotoCorp."Sustainability is integral to our operations," Gupta stated. "Our zero-waste-to-landfill policy reflects our commitment to the environment alongside delivering quality and fuel-efficient products." Hero MotoCorp's ZWL initiative addresses India's ongoing challenges with solid waste management. Coca-Cola India introduces the #BenchPeBaat campaign

Coca-Cola India introduces the #BenchPeBaat campaign

Coca-Cola India has launched a campaign called #BenchPeBaat to promote genuine connections and conversations among people on World Environment Day. Coca-Cola India through its foundation, Anandana, in partnership with United Way Mumbai has installed 380 sustainable benches in 10 cities in India. These repurposed benches, crafted from recycled plastic waste collected during the ICC World Cup 2023, aim to make a refreshing difference, one conversation at a time. Each bench is created from approx. 50Kgs of recycled plastic waste.
